The food, oh I was so satisfied after my meal. Got my Korean food fixed from the Korean owner herself. She is the cook! I got together a group of friends to try this place and overall everyone enjoyed their dinner.
Order: I got the Dolsot Bibimbap + Tofu Soup Combo and my husband got the Tofu Yuzu Salad. My bibimbap was super hearty, the beef was nicely marinated, all the little components on it like the spinach , carrots, onions, cucumber was great. In the center you have your pan fried egg thats still a little yolky. The rice on the bottom was a little char from the clay pot it was in that I really like. With that order, it came with the Tofu Soup and I will have to say this must be the most abundant tofu soup I ever had. The soup is loaded with tofu! I have had tofu soup many times before but I never had so much tofu in one! It was great! The tofu was the firm soft side and it's topped with green onions. The soup was soooo good. It was like a comfort food, I felt so nice and warm eating it. The taste was on point. I scooped a little rice on my spoon and into the soup a bit and it was amazing. My husband Yuzu Tofu Salad was so good! He was looking for something healthy, and this was a great option. The vinaigrette for the salad was so nice. It was sweet, citrus like, and light. The fried tofu was delicious. We also got 6 different Korean side dishes such as kimchi, cold cucumber, cabbage with a light sauce, garlic broccoli, marinated onion, and this jelly like side which I'm not sure of.
They have water jugs on the table for you to refill yourself.
The service was great, super nice guys and the owner herself even checked up on us. I appreciated that. She also showed us a newer updated menu with new items added to her restaurant.
It is not a huge restaurant and can get quite busy during meal time. We went during dinner at 5:30 and there was just us and another two party. At 6pm a lot of people started rolling in.
Great food and will be coming back.
